    London Miss.. Sorry hun but It surprises me that any of that is a shock to you lol.. There is some sort of animal product and cruelty in just about 99 percent of anything you can possibly buy.. And Im not just taliking about cows milk etc.. I mean dead animal..
    There are hardly any cheeses around that DONT have animal rennet in them which I believe is calf stomach lining... Most capsules of any type of tablet are made with some sort of killed animal also.. And thats not even delving into the tested on animals side to things.. Try to look for a flaxeed oil suppliment for omega 3 and on any tablet packet you get make sure it says on the bottle that the capsules are made with vegetable gum otherwise I can almost garuntee your not using a vegetarian product..

    Lise, Just thought I would pop in and add my thoughts to BF and expressing, I think it really depends on your supply. I started expressing in hospital, mostly because my girls were on the little side, and had a period of tube feeding, then switched to bottle feeding them expressed milk with a fast flow teat to get the milk into them as quick as possible to help them gain weight. Once they did I have slowly changed over to BF, adding an extra BF each day, now I am almost exclusively BF both (tandem style ) with one bottle feed a night (at about 2.30) of expressed milk. It is slightly quicker for me to bottle feed them singly then express, rather than BF (and a bit easier rather than trying to juggle two). I also then know how much they are getting and they are then sleeping until 7am. I express at that feed, and also 2 other times in the morning. I am super conscious of making sure that I keep up my supply, especially with having two, and also making sure I can accommodate growth spurts. So it can be done .

    I know this has been mention before, but I would highly recommend the book Save Our Sleep by Tizzie Hall. I really found that after leaving hospital I was struggling for more of a routine than just 3 hourly feeds, and was previously feeding at 10pm, 1am, 4am and 7am, I am now doing a 9.30pm feed, they sleep until 2-2.30 am, and then sleep again until 7am, and it is working really well.
